GTM Sequencing and Risk Mitigation

The standard protocol for regional expansion is UAE-first-then-Saudi. The UAE functions as a premium lab for testing brand resonance and refining operational systems. Saudi Arabia provides the scale necessary for significant growth. This sequence mitigates risk by isolating variables in a more controlled environment before committing to the massive volume of the Saudi market. Registration risks are extreme for high-sensitivity categories like supplements, gummies, or powders. As of 2026, the ZAD system in the UAE and SFDA regulations in Saudi Arabia require precise ingredient disclosure and Halal certification.
